Took a short trip to the lake Saturday morning to get out from under the wife’s feet, she insisted so I obliged. Water levels and temperatures have been falling, opposite for a typical Spring Time pattern, and the fish seem a little discombobulated also. Bobby Garland Baby Shad in Blue Ice on a 1/32oz jig head fished anywhere from 4-24ft convinced several to bite, and 5 nice ones were invited home for supper. Brush seemed to be the key, with 62 degree water temps they have been set back a little, maybe hunkering down waiting for the second warm up. Two weeks ago the exact same spots were 67 degrees and some Tango was taking place.
